In demanding industrial applications, the longevity and resilience of materials are critical factors for success. Tetrahydrofurfuryl Acrylate (THFA), identified by CAS 2399-48-6, plays a significant role in enhancing both the chemical resistance and overall durability of various products, including coatings, adhesives, and plastics. Its unique molecular structure contributes to a robust performance profile that is highly valued across multiple sectors.

The enhanced chemical resistance provided by THFA is a direct consequence of its stable molecular structure and its ability to form tightly crosslinked polymer networks. When THFA is incorporated into formulations, the resulting cured materials exhibit superior protection against degradation from exposure to solvents, acids, bases, and other corrosive substances. This property is particularly advantageous in industrial coatings that protect machinery, chemical processing equipment, or surfaces in harsh environments. The integrity of these protective layers is paramount for preventing material damage and ensuring operational continuity.

Furthermore, THFA contributes to improved overall durability through its impact on mechanical properties. Its incorporation can lead to increased hardness and abrasion resistance in coatings and plastics. This makes surfaces less susceptible to scratching, wear, and tear from physical contact or abrasive materials. For adhesives, the enhanced durability translates to longer-lasting bonds that can withstand mechanical stresses and environmental fluctuations over time, a crucial factor in applications such as automotive assembly or construction.

The role of THFA in imparting these durable characteristics is closely linked to its reactivity as an acrylate monomer. During the curing process, the acrylate groups polymerize, creating a strong, crosslinked polymer matrix. The tetrahydrofuran ring within the molecule also contributes to the overall stability and polarity of the polymer, potentially influencing its interaction with different chemical agents and its physical resilience. This combination of properties makes THFA a versatile choice for formulators aiming to extend the service life of their products.
